Block

#18,995,305
Block Number
18,995,305 @ 07/03/2024, 05:29:40
Status
Finalized
ID
0x0121d869981ea8944b2eec781f61b4a35ed5e09cc7c8cdd99483daf21d2243de
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
160,484,913 (+14)
Rewards
0.00 VTHO